Released April 11th, 2006, 'Tales of Terror from Tokyo and All Over Japan: The Movie' stars Maki Sakai The mov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 32 min, and received a score of 52 (out of 100) on TMDb, which assembled reviews from 14 experienced s.
What, so now you want to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"8 short stories comprise this anthology movie, based on the Tales of Terror TV series. The segments are, in order: The Night Watchman (directed by Akio Yoshida), Wisps of Smoke (Kosuke Suzuki), Gloves (Hirohisa Sasaki), The Weight (Kosuke Suzuki), Full-Length Mirror (Ryuta Miyake), Line of Sight (Keisuke Toyoshima), The Promise (Keita Amemiya) and Hisao (Shun'ichi Hirano)." .
